注冊 |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當前位置: 首頁出版圖書科學(xué)技術(shù)工業(yè)技術(shù)建筑科學(xué)建筑設(shè)計C語言程序設(shè)計實用教程(第2版)

C語言程序設(shè)計實用教程(第2版)

C語言程序設(shè)計實用教程(第2版)

定 價:¥36.00

作 者: 張桂珠,楊開荍,方偉,韓亦強
出版社: 北京郵電大學(xué)出版社
叢編項:
標 簽: 暫缺

ISBN: 9787563555734 出版時間: 2018-08-01 包裝:
開本: 16開 頁數(shù): 230 字數(shù):  

內(nèi)容簡介

  《C語言程序設(shè)計實用教程(第2版)/普通高等教育“十三五”規(guī)劃教材》詳細介紹了C語言的語法知識和使用,結(jié)合實際工程應(yīng)用中的大量實例,講解了如何使用C語言解決實際問題的理論、方法和過程,全書內(nèi)容也兼顧到全國計算機二級等級考試C語言的大綱要求。針對初學(xué)者和自學(xué)者的特點,在講解過程中,力求語言簡潔、抓住重點、精選例子。結(jié)合作者多年的教學(xué)經(jīng)驗和項目開發(fā)經(jīng)驗組織教材,做到深入淺出、難點分散,力爭在解決問題的過程中使學(xué)習(xí)者能融會貫通地掌握C語言。在C語言程序的上機環(huán)境安裝和使用上,分別介紹了全國計算機二級等級考試的機考環(huán)境Visual C++6.0、新的Visual Studio 2017集成開發(fā)環(huán)境以及CCF CSP的機考環(huán)境CodeBlocks?!禖語言程序設(shè)計實用教程(第2版)/普通高等教育“十三五”規(guī)劃教材》可作為學(xué)習(xí)C語言程序設(shè)計課程的教材,也可作為全國計算機二級等級考試C語言的學(xué)習(xí)主導(dǎo)教材,還可作為C語言的自學(xué)者或短訓(xùn)班人員的學(xué)習(xí)教材。

作者簡介

暫缺《C語言程序設(shè)計實用教程(第2版)》作者簡介

圖書目錄

第1章 程序設(shè)計和C語言概述
1.1 程序設(shè)計基本概念
1.1.1 什么叫程序設(shè)計
1.1.2 什么叫程序設(shè)計語言
1.2 C語言的特點和應(yīng)用
1.2.1 C語言的特點
1.2.2 C與C++、Java、C#
1.3 簡單C語言程序入門
1.4 C語言程序運行環(huán)境的安裝和使用
1.4.1 在CodeBlocks集成開發(fā)環(huán)境下執(zhí)行C語言程序
1.4.2 在Visual C++6.O集成開發(fā)環(huán)境下執(zhí)行C語言程序
1.4.3 在Visual Studio 2017集成開發(fā)環(huán)境下執(zhí)行C語言程序
1.5 本章小結(jié)
習(xí)題
第2章 順序結(jié)構(gòu)程序設(shè)計
2.1 C語言程序結(jié)構(gòu)
2.1.1 字符集
2.1.2 詞法記號
2.2 數(shù)據(jù)的機內(nèi)表示和存儲
2.2.1 二進制、八進制、十六進制
2.2.2 原碼和反碼
2.2.3 補碼——有符號整數(shù)的機內(nèi)表示形式
2.2.4 浮點數(shù)的機內(nèi)表示形式
2.3 數(shù)據(jù)類型
2.4 常量
2.4.1 整型常量
2.4.2 浮點型常量
2.4.3 字符常量
2.4.4 字符串常量
2.4.5 邏輯型常量
2.5 變量
2.5.1 變量的聲明
2.5.2 變量的初始化
2.6 操作數(shù)存儲空間的大小sizeof
2.7 常變量與符號常量
2.8 算術(shù)運算符與算術(shù)表達式
2.9 賦值運算符與賦值表達式
2.10 逗號運算符與逗號表達式
2.11 運算符的優(yōu)先級與結(jié)合性
2.12 混合運算時數(shù)據(jù)類型的轉(zhuǎn)換
2.13 語句和塊
2.14 指針與指針變量
2.14.1 指針的概念
2.14.2 取地址運算符
2.14.3 指針變量的聲明與初始化
2.14.4 取內(nèi)容運算符
2.14.5 指針變量的賦值與使用規(guī)則
2.15 數(shù)據(jù)的輸入與輸出
2.15.1 用printf函數(shù)輸出數(shù)據(jù)
2.15.2 用scanf函數(shù)輸入數(shù)據(jù)
2.15.3 用getchar和putchar函數(shù)輸入/輸出單個字符
2.16 順序結(jié)構(gòu)程序設(shè)計綜合舉例
2.17 本章小結(jié)
習(xí)題
第3章 選擇結(jié)構(gòu)程序設(shè)計
3.1 算法的基本概念和表示方法
3.1.1 算法的基本概念
3.1.2 算法的表示
3.1.3 結(jié)構(gòu)化程序設(shè)計
3.2 關(guān)系運算符與關(guān)系表達式
3.3 邏輯運算符與邏輯表達式
3.4 用if語句實現(xiàn)選擇結(jié)構(gòu)
3.4.1 實現(xiàn)單分支的if語句
3.4.2 實現(xiàn)雙分支的if語句
3.4.3 實現(xiàn)多分支的if語句嵌套
3.4.4 條件運算符與條件表達式
3.5 用SWitch語句實現(xiàn)選擇結(jié)構(gòu)
3.6 選擇結(jié)構(gòu)程序設(shè)計綜合舉例
3.7 本章小結(jié)
習(xí)題
第4章 循環(huán)結(jié)構(gòu)程序設(shè)計
4.1 用while語句實現(xiàn)循環(huán)
4.2 用do-while語句實現(xiàn)循環(huán)
4.3 用for語句實現(xiàn)循環(huán)
4.4 循環(huán)的嵌套
4.5 跳轉(zhuǎn)語句:break語句、continue語句和goto語句
4.5.1 continue語句
4.5.2 break語句
4.5.3 無條件轉(zhuǎn)移goto語句
4.6 循環(huán)結(jié)構(gòu)程序設(shè)計綜合舉例
4.7 本章小結(jié)
習(xí)題
第5章 函數(shù)
5.1 函數(shù)的定義與調(diào)用
5.1.1 函數(shù)的定義
5.1.2 函數(shù)的調(diào)用
5.2 函數(shù)的參數(shù)傳遞
5.2.1 按值傳遞
5.2.2 按地址傳遞
5.2.3 按引用傳遞
5.3 函數(shù)嵌套與遞歸
5.4 返回指針類型的函數(shù)
5.5 指向函數(shù)的指針
5.6 變量的作用域與可見性
5.6.1 變量的作用域
5.6.2 變量的可見性
5.7 變量的存儲類型和生存期
5.7.1 變量的生存期
5.7.2 變量的存儲類型
5.8 C程序的多文件結(jié)構(gòu)
5.9 編譯預(yù)處理指令
5.9.1 宏定義指令#define
5.9.2 文件包含指令#include
5.10 C系統(tǒng)函數(shù)
5.11 本章小結(jié)
習(xí)題
第6章 數(shù)組、字符串與動態(tài)內(nèi)存分配
6.1 數(shù)組概念
6.2 一維數(shù)組
6.2.1 一維數(shù)組的聲明
6.2.2 一維數(shù)組的初始化
6.2.3 一維數(shù)組元素的表示方法
6.2.4 用指針訪問一維數(shù)組
6.2.5 函數(shù)參數(shù)為訪問一維數(shù)組的指針
6.2.6 一維數(shù)組綜合程序設(shè)計舉例
6.3 多維數(shù)組
6.3.1 二維數(shù)組的聲明
6.3.2 二維數(shù)組的初始化
6.3.3 二維數(shù)組元素的表示方法
6.3.4 聲明二級指針
6.3.5 用指針訪問二維數(shù)組
6.3.6 函數(shù)參數(shù)為訪問二維數(shù)組的指針
6.3.7 二維數(shù)組綜合程序設(shè)計舉例
6.4 字符數(shù)組
6.4.1 字符數(shù)組的定義
6.4.2 字符數(shù)組的初始化
6.4.3 字符數(shù)組元素的表示方法
6.4.4 字符數(shù)組的輸入與輸出
6.4.5 使用字符串函數(shù)處理字符串
6.4.6 用指針訪問字符串
6.4.7 字符串的綜合程序設(shè)計舉例
6.5 指針數(shù)組與main函數(shù)的參數(shù)
6.5.1 指針數(shù)組的定義
6.5.2 main函數(shù)的參數(shù)
6.6 內(nèi)存的動態(tài)分配與釋放
6.6.1 void指針類型
6.6.2 動態(tài)內(nèi)存的申請
6.6.3 動態(tài)內(nèi)存的釋放
6.7 本章小結(jié)
習(xí)題
第7章 用戶自定義類型
7.1 結(jié)構(gòu)體類型
7.1.1 定義結(jié)構(gòu)體類型
7.1.2 定義結(jié)構(gòu)體變量
7.1.3 結(jié)構(gòu)體變量的使用
7.1.4 結(jié)構(gòu)體變量的初始化
7.2 結(jié)構(gòu)體數(shù)組的使用
7.3 結(jié)構(gòu)體指針變量的使用
7.4 用typedef聲明新類型名
7.5 單向鏈表的建立與基本操作
7.5.1 什么叫鏈表
7.5.2 如何定義結(jié)點的數(shù)據(jù)類型
7.5.3 創(chuàng)建動態(tài)鏈表
7.6 聯(lián)合體類型
7.6.1 定義聯(lián)合體類型
7.6.2 定義聯(lián)合體變量
7.6.3 聯(lián)合體變量的使用
7.7 枚舉類型
7.8 本章小結(jié)
習(xí)題
第8章 位操作程序設(shè)計
8.1 位運算符
8.2 位域
8.3 位操作程序設(shè)計綜合舉例
8.4 本章小結(jié)
習(xí)題
第9章 文件的輸入和輸出處理
9.1 文件的基本概念
9.1.1 文件的分類
9.1.2 文件名
9.1.3 文件類型指針
9.2 文件的打開與關(guān)閉
9.2.1 文件的打開
9.2.2 文件的關(guān)閉
9.3 文件的順序讀寫
9.3.1 向文件讀寫字符
9.3.2 向文件讀寫字符串
9.3.3 以二進制方式向文件讀寫數(shù)據(jù)塊
9.3.4 向文件格式化讀寫數(shù)據(jù)
9.4 文件的隨機讀寫
9.4.1 文件的定位
9.4.2 隨機的讀寫
9.5 本章小結(jié)
習(xí)題
第10章 調(diào)試程序
10.1 CodeBlocks環(huán)境下如何調(diào)試程序
10.2 Visual C++6.O環(huán)境下如何調(diào)試程序
附錄A 常用字符與ASCII代碼對照表
附錄B C語言常用的庫函數(shù)
參考文獻

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號 鄂公網(wǎng)安備 42010302001612號